This mid-terrace house in Castleford, WF10 1LH, has a floor area of 60 square metres and was built between 1900-1929. It features mostly double glazing windows and has a current energy rating of 'C'. The property has a running cost of £765 per year and a potential energy efficiency of 90. It is heated by a mains gas boiler and has a potential energy rating value of 'B'. The property's current CO2 emission is 2.4, and its potential CO2 emission is 0.7. - Based on our analysis, this property has a HomeScore of 828 out of 999.
